Output f86d774a13dbc73dcb857c003790b943e62651d0cf5b039808bb622ffaebba79:71

value
90000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5885ae4be880b0b15606a70c7c87f7b9eebb7f57 OP_EQUAL
address
39m5XjTVWjERsfM6oC1sRdkPgbrb7zJYiX
transaction
f86d774a13dbc73dcb857c003790b943e62651d0cf5b039808bb622ffaebba79
spent
false

29 Sat Ranges